The best area to stay in Peñarrubia is the village of Peñarrubia itself, offering a central and convenient base for exploring the surrounding natural beauty.This small, traditional village is the main hub for visitors to the Peñarrubia gorge area. It's characterised by its stone houses and narrow streets, providing a glimpse into rural Spanish life. The village is compact and offers a few local eateries and shops, making it easy to access essentials. It's also the closest settlement to many of the outdoor activities in the region.Couples looking for an active holiday will find Peñarrubia ideal. From here, you can easily access hiking trails into the Desfiladero de la Hermida gorge or venture out for rock climbing. The village's quiet setting provides a relaxing retreat after a day of adventure, and there are opportunities to sample local cuisine in a traditional setting.For families, staying in Peñarrubia offers practical advantages. Many of the outdoor activity providers for canyoning and rafting in the Deva River are based nearby, making logistics straightforward.
